Uncovering the Cause: Why Do Roofs Sag?

A sagging roof doesn't happen overnight; it’s usually the result of underlying issues that have developed over time. One of the most common culprits we see is simply the age of the roof. As homes in Ramsey, and indeed across the UK, get older, the original timber rafters and supports can weaken, especially if they weren't adequately sized to begin with. Water damage is another major cause; persistent leaks can rot the supporting timbers, compromising their strength. We also find instances where the roof was poorly constructed originally, or perhaps later alterations, like loft conversions without proper reinforcement, have put too much strain on the existing structure. Heavy snow loads or prolonged periods of pooling water on flat roofs can also contribute significantly to this problem.

Spotting the Signs of a Sagging Roof: What to Look For

Sometimes, a roof problem like sagging can be quite subtle to start with, but there are clear indicators once you know what to look for. Step back and observe your roofline from different angles. Do you notice any dips, waves, or an uneven appearance? Inside your home, look for cracks in the ceiling plaster, especially in the top floor rooms or around the eaves. New or recurring leaks, even if small, can also be a tell-tale sign that your roof's structure is compromised. The earlier you spot these problems, the easier and more cost-effective it will be to fix them. Don't let a minor dip turn into a major collapse.

The Real Dangers of Ignoring a Sagging Roof

It's easy to put off what seems like a big roofing job, but ignoring a sagging roof can lead to much more severe and costly consequences. Primarily, it compromises the entire structural integrity of your home. A sagging roof is a weakened roof, and in extreme cases, it could indeed lead to a partial or even full collapse, particularly under the weight of heavy rain or snow. Beyond that, the distortion allows water to pool, leading to chronic leaks, damp, mould growth, and damage to your insulation, ceilings, and even the timber framework of your house. Fixing the problem soon will save you a great deal of money and stress down the line, protecting your most valuable asset.

Our Expert Approach to Sagging Roof Repair in Ramsey

When you call Foster and Son Roofing Services about a sagging roof in Ramsey, our first step is always a detailed, honest assessment. We use our years of experience to identify the exact cause and extent of the sag. This might involve inspecting the rafters and trusses in your loft space, checking for rot, woodworm, or simply undersized timbers. Our solutions are tailored, but commonly involve reinforcing the existing rafters with additional timber supports, sometimes known as sistering. In cases where timbers are significantly damaged, they may need to be replaced entirely. For more severe sagging, or if the roof timbers are beyond simple reinforcement, a full re-roof might be the most durable and cost-effective long-term solution. We discuss all options with you clearly, ensuring you understand the work required and the materials we'll use.
